Discipline: Design and Development Engineering Location: Desford, UK We currently have some exciting opportunities for industrial placement students to join Caterpillar across several of our sites. You will have the opportunity to work with others across our organisation, and you will be directly involved, and at the heart of our business, participating on strategic projects.Caterpillar Inc. is the world's leading manufacturer of construction and mining equipment, diesel and natural gas engines, industrial gas turbines, and diesel-electric locomotives. Since 1925, we've been driving sustainable progress and helping customers build a better world through innovative products and services. Throughout the product life cycle, we offer services built on cutting-edge technology and decades of product expertise. These products and services, backed by our global dealer network, provide exceptional value to help our customers succeed. As an equal opportunity employer, we value diversity at Caterpillar and believe the more experience you can gain early in your career the further you can go. That's why during our yearlong scheme we place an emphasis on multiple diverse projects. You will have the opportunity to work and collaborate with people in Caterpillar facilities worldwide and we are looking for you to bring fresh, innovative ideas to solve complex technical problems. You will be a fully involved team member with responsibility and accountability for key project deliverables. That said, you will be given all the support you require to be successful.Our placement roles have the additional benefit of a workplace mentor; this could be your manager or a technical expert who will support you throughout your time at Caterpillar and help you gain the professional development and skills you need to be set up for success! Our placement students can expect to return to university with further developed technical skills and experience of how University learning is applied to the workplace.We also operate a conditional offer process; our highest performing placement students are fast tracked to our graduate development scheme. This includes a financial incentive and the potential of a summer work placement. Offers will be made based on the condition that a graduate role is available at the time of your graduation and that you achieve a min of 2:2. Job duties and responsibilities may include, but are not limited to: To work as part of the development team, accountable for the delivery of specific design and development projects, in one or more of the following areas: Requirements definition, including critical customer requirements, application profiles, competitive machine positioning Skills/Experience/Key competencies desired: Possess at least a basic knowledge of construction equipment operation and design. Good communication skills both written and verbal, a foreign language would be an asset.Strong planning, organising and problem-solving skills.
